However, traditional content creation is far from trivial. A freelance graphic designer can command anywhere from $50 to $150 per hour, while a professional video editor’s rates often range from $75 to $250 per hour. Even subscriptions for high-quality stock photography or video footage can add hundreds of dollars annually to marketing expenses. For a small business with less than 50 employees, these costs can quickly become prohibitive, even if they recognize the critical importance of consistent, high-quality output for their digital presence. Research consistently shows that social media managers, particularly those juggling multiple client accounts or brand profiles, spend a significant portion of their week—often 40% or more—solely on content creation tasks, from brainstorming and drafting to designing and editing. This emphasizes the immense time drain associated with manual content production.

The market is rapidly evolving, but several robust, user-friendly AI tools offer impressive free tiers, making them ideal for automating your social storytelling. Here's a breakdown of essential tools across different categories:
Video is paramount for social engagement. These tools help you transform text, images, or even simple prompts into engaging video content.
| Tool Name | Key Free-Tier Features | Common Free-Tier Limitations | Best Use Cases for Free Tier | Quick Tip/Hack | | :------------ | :--------------------------------------------------- | :--------------------------------------------------------- | :--------------------------------------------------------- | :----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| | InVideo AI | 10 mins of AI-generated video per month, AI script generation, media library access, basic editing. | Watermark, lower resolution (720p), limited stock media. | Quick social media snippets, short promos, explainers, intro/outro videos. | Use concise prompts and provide a clear script for best results. Leverage its text-to-video capabilities for initial drafts. | | FlexClip | Create up to 12 projects, 1 min video duration, extensive templates, stock media, text-to-video. | Watermark, 720p output, limited cloud storage. | Fast video ads, event promos, short tutorials, social media stories. | Explore their vast template library first; it can significantly speed up your creation process. Good for quick, impactful messages. | | CapCut | Robust video editing, AI features (auto-captions, remove background, text-to-image/video, AI filters). | Primarily mobile-first (desktop version available), some premium features gated. | Mobile-friendly short-form video for TikTok/Reels, quick edits, adding trendy effects, auto-generating captions. | Integrate its AI text-to-image feature to generate unique visual assets within your video project, then combine them with CapCut’s powerful editing suite. | | HeyGen | Limited free trial videos (e.g., 1 min total), access to diverse AI avatars and voices. | Watermark, very short duration, limited avatar/voice selection on free. | Creating quick talking-head videos for announcements, personalized messages, or explainer snippets with a human-like avatar. | Use for highly specific, short messages where a realistic AI avatar adds a professional touch without a presenter. Combine with other tools for longer content. |
Visuals are the backbone of social engagement. These tools help you conjure unique images from simple text prompts, revolutionizing your graphic design process.
| Tool Name | Key Free-Tier Features | Common Free-Tier Limitations | Best Use Cases for Free Tier | Quick Tip/Hack | | :------------------------------ | :--------------------------------------------------------- | :--------------------------------------------------------------- | :------------------------------------------------------------- | :-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| | Canva Magic Media | 25 free image generations daily (often linked to specific plans), various styles. | Limited daily credits, watermarks on some premium stock elements if used in design. | Brainstorming visual concepts, unique social media graphics, blog post hero images, presentation slides. | When generating images within Canva, use precise prompts that include style keywords (e.g., "minimalist vector art," "realistic product photography") for better control. | | Microsoft Designer/Copilot (DALL-E 3) | Access to DALL-E 3 for numerous free generations daily via Bing Image Creator. | Limited commercial use terms, may require a Microsoft account. | Creating highly imaginative and detailed images, conceptual art, unique backgrounds, story illustrations. | DALL-E 3 (via Copilot) excels at understanding complex prompts. Don't be afraid to be descriptive and provide context for superior results. | | Stable Diffusion (Online Interfaces) | Free to use on various web interfaces (e.g., ClipDrop, Playground AI), high customizability. | Requires some learning curve, output quality can vary based on model/interface. | Artistic visuals, experimental designs, generating specific styles, background textures. | Experiment with different models and settings on platforms like Playground AI. Utilize negative prompts (e.g., "ugly, distorted, blurry") to refine your output. | | Leonardo.ai | Generous daily free credits (often 150-250), various models, image editing features. | Credits recharge daily, some advanced features are premium. | Generating character art, product mockups, stylized images, concept art with consistent styles. | Leverage its "Image to Image" feature to upscale or stylize your existing images, making them more suitable for specific social media campaigns. |
Even visual stories need a strong narrative foundation. These tools help you craft engaging captions, scripts, and compelling calls to action.
| Tool Name | Key Free-Tier Features | Common Free-Tier Limitations | Best Use Cases for Free Tier | Quick Tip/Hack | | :------------------ | :----------------------------------------------- | :--------------------------------------------------------- | :-------------------------------------------------------- | :------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| | ChatGPT 3.5 | Free for basic text generation, summarization, brainstorming, idea generation. | Not always up-to-date with real-time information, occasional factual errors. | Drafting social media captions, video scripts, blog outlines, content ideas, hashtag suggestions. | Treat it as a brainstorming partner. Give it specific instructions on tone, length, and purpose. Ask it to generate multiple variations. | | Google Gemini (Free Tier) | Similar to ChatGPT, integrated with Google's ecosystem, often good for factual queries. | Can sometimes be less creative than other models for storytelling. | Researching trends, generating data-driven content ideas, drafting informative social posts. | Its integration with Google Search can be powerful for factual content. Ask it to synthesize information from a specific article or website for a social post. | | Copy.ai (Free Tier) | Limited free word count per month (e.g., 2000 words), access to various templates (blog intros, ad copy). | Limited word count, some advanced features are premium. | Generating short-form ad copy, social media post variations, catchy headlines, product descriptions. | Use its specific templates for highly structured content like social media ads or product descriptions to ensure all key elements are covered. |
Voiceovers add a professional touch to videos, especially explainer content or product demonstrations.
| Tool Name | Key Free-Tier Features | Common Free-Tier Limitations | Best Use Cases for Free Tier | Quick Tip/Hack | | :---------------- | :-------------------------------------------------- | :------------------------------------------------------- | :---------------------------------------------------- | :-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| | ElevenLabs (Free Tier) | Generous free character limit, multiple realistic voices, voice cloning (limited). | Limited character count per month, some premium voices gated. | Creating natural-sounding voiceovers for explainer videos, tutorials, or social media clips. | Experiment with different voice styles and emotions. Even with the free tier, you can achieve very realistic results by fine-tuning the emphasis of certain words or phrases. | | Murf.ai (Free Tier) | Limited free generation time (e.g., 10 mins), access to standard voices, text-to-speech. | Watermark on generated audio, limited voice options. | Basic voiceovers for short informational videos, quick announcements, or simple podcasts. | Murf.ai is great for quickly converting text to speech. Use it for scripts that require clear, concise narration without complex emotional nuances. |

While AI tools automate generation, they don't automate genius. The secret to unlocking their full potential lies in prompt engineering—the art and science of communicating effectively with AI models. Think of yourself as the director and the AI as your incredibly skilled but literal production crew. The clearer and more specific your instructions, the better the final output will be. This isn't just a technical skill; it's a new form of digital literacy.
Here are key principles and examples to master prompt engineering for visual and textual content:
